How to Sign-up an organization in Namibia
Company registration in Namibia is completed through the Small business and Intellectual Residence Authority (BIPA). Adhere to these ways:
Stage one: Reserve an organization Identify
Visit www.bipa.na or take a look at their how to start a business in namibia Place of work
Post Form CM5 with approximately six title options
Shell out the reservation fee (all around NAD fifty–75)
Wait 2–five times for approval
Stage two: Get ready Registration Files
For a Close Corporation, submit:
Sort CC1 (Founding Assertion)
Certified ID copies of all associates
Evidence of tackle
For A personal Business, submit:
CM2 (Memorandum of Association)
CM22 (Registered Office environment)
CM29 (Director details)
Stage 3: Shell out Registration Service fees
CC registration expenses close to NAD 200–350
(Pty) Ltd registration charges NAD 450–one,000 determined by whether you use Expert aid
Stage four: Sign up for Tax and Social Stability
Visit NamRA to sign up for tax and VAT (if needed)
Sign up with the Social Security Fee for staff contributions
Action five: Get yourself a Trade License (if essential)
Make an application for a trade license at your local municipal Workplace. Most retail, services, and food-related businesses involve a person.

Setting up a Business in Namibia as a Foreigner
Foreigners can sign-up a company in Namibia, but Here are a few a lot more requirements:
Sign up a formal entity – Commonly a Pty Ltd or Close Company
Obtain an Trader or work permit – Implement with the Ministry of Household Affairs
Comply with regional polices – This contains tax, labor, and licensing procedures
Open a Namibian checking account – Demanded for all monetary transactions
Foreigners are encouraged to operate with an area legal or organization marketing consultant for smooth registration and compliance.
